Boosting healthcare revenue with RCM solutions is no easy task. Organizations must first realize that attracting new patients isn’t enough to grow their healthcare business. Patient retention is far more important.

One of the most common ways RCM solutions help healthcare organizations grow revenue in this challenging economy is by using a  “back to the future” approach: focusing on patients and revenue that has been lost.

Since most organizations have a limited budget, it makes sense for them to focus their RCM efforts on recovering past-due accounts and collecting money from insurance companies. When they do this, healthcare providers can often boost revenue by at least 25 percent.

For many healthcare organizations, finding lost accounts with uncollected revenue is like doing a root canal  without anesthesia. It’s painful, wasteful and inefficient. But there are technologies available to make the process less painful. An effective RCM solution can discover “hidden” debt through regular reconciliations, help do more accurate billing, and automate the process of following up on unpaid insurance claims.

RCM solutions can also show healthcare organizations where their revenue is coming from by grouping accounts according to payment patterns, geography or other factors. This flexibility enables them to develop more targeted outreach campaigns aimed at increasing new revenues while recovering past-due accounts.

For example, an RCM solution can show a healthcare provider that it gets 80 percent of its revenue from commercial insurance companies and 20 percent from Medicare. With this insight, the organization can place more focus on improving collections from commercial payers.

Even though many organizations have been focusing their efforts on attracting new patients, sometimes all they need to do is look in the rearview mirror to boost healthcare revenue.

By utilizing RCM solutions, healthcare organizations can go back in time to recover lost accounts with uncollected revenue and boost their overall bottom line.

●  Reduced Claim Denial Rates

A revenue cycle management (RCM) software program can help reduce the number of denied claims by streamlining the front-end operations of your healthcare organization.

The RCM software program will automate the process of insurance verification, pre-authorization, and claim submission. This will help to ensure that claims are submitted correctly and that there is less chance for them to be denied.
